Overview Starclop 75mg Tablet

CardioGuard 75mg tablets are antiplatelet agents, effectively reducing blood clot formation within the circulatory system. This significantly lowers the risk of stroke or myocardial infarction. A prevalent cardiac prophylactic, CardioGuard 75mg is prescribed for individuals at elevated risk of cardiovascular events. This includes patients with peripheral artery disease (vascular compromise due to arterial narrowing), recent stroke or heart attack, arrhythmias, and those who have undergone coronary interventions like stent placement. It's also used adjunctively with other medications to manage myocardial infarction and unstable angina. Administer this medication at the same time daily, regardless of food intake. Consistent use is crucial; discontinuation increases the risk of cardiac events. The most frequent adverse effect is increased bleeding, potentially manifesting as bruising, epistaxis, hematuria, melena (dark stools), or heavier menstrual bleeding. Wound healing may be prolonged. While usually mild and self-limiting, persistent or concerning bleeding requires immediate medical attention. This medication is contraindicated in patients with active internal bleeding, such as from a gastric ulcer or intracranial hemorrhage. Prior to initiating therapy, disclose any history of bleeding disorders or recent major trauma/surgery to your physician. Temporary cessation may be necessary before scheduled procedures.

How Starclop 75mg Tablet works:

Platelet aggregation inhibitor Starclop 75mg tablets reduce the risk of cardiovascular events. Their mechanism of action involves inhibiting platelet adhesion, thus hindering clot formation and subsequently lowering the likelihood of stroke or myocardial infarction.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holCAUTION

Exercise caution when combining Starclop 75mg Tablet and alcohol. Physician consultation is recommended.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Starclop 75mg Tablet during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to the unborn child. A physician will assess the advantages against possible dangers pr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ice.

Breast feedingBreast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Lactation and the use of Starclop 75mg tablets appear compatible. Available human data indicates minimal ris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ingSAFE

Driving ability is typically unaffected by Starclop 75mg Tablets.

KidneyKid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Starclop 75mg tablets can be administered to patients with renal impairment without requiring a change in dosage.

LiverLi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Starclop 75mg tablets can be administered to patients with hepatic impairment without the need for dosage modification.

What if you forget to take Starclop 75mg Tablet :

Should you forget a Starclop 75mg Tablet dose, administer it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Starclop 75mg Tablet

Starclop 75mg tablets help prevent blood clots, lowering the risk of heart attack and stroke. They improve blood flow by inhibiting platelet aggregation, which reduces clot formation in narrowed arteries.
Starclop 75mg tablets are antiplatelet medications, also called blood thinners. They improve blood flow, preventing harmful clots and reducing the risk of heart attack or stroke.
Take Starclop 75mg Tablet precisely as directed by your doctor. It can be taken with or without food, at any time. For optimal results, however, take it at the same time daily to aid in consistent medication intake.
Starclop 75mg Tablets can sometimes lower blood pressure, though this is uncommon. If you experience dizziness, lightheadedness, weakness, or blurred vision—symptoms of low blood pressure—contact your doctor immediately.
Starclop 75mg Tablets are contraindicated for individuals with allergies to the medication, severe liver disease, stomach ulcers, intracranial bleeding, or hemophilia.
While you can consume alcohol with Starclop 75mg tablets, limit your alcohol intake. Excessive alcohol can irritate your stomach lining, raising your risk of ulcers.
Starclop 75mg Tablet's effectiveness may be reduced by omeprazole (a proton pump inhibitor, or PPI, used for indigestion). Your doctor might suggest an alternative PPI, such as lansoprazole, if needed. Inform your doctor of all your medications before starting Starclop 75mg Tablet. Always consult your doctor before taking any new medication.
Starclop 75mg Tablet's most frequent side effect is bleeding, potentially manifesting as bruising, nosebleeds, blood in urine or stool (dark, tarry stools), or heavier menstrual bleeding. Rarely, severe bleeding can occur in the head, eyes, lungs, or joints. Minor injuries may bleed longer than normal. Seek immediate medical attention for excessive, persistent, or concerning bleeding. Less common side effects include diarrhea, abdominal pain, indigestion, or heartburn. Contact your doctor if any side effect persists or is bothersome.
Stopping Starclop 75mg Tablet abruptly raises your risk of potentially fatal heart attack or stroke. Never discontinue use without consulting your doctor; doing so could worsen your condition. Continue taking Starclop 75mg Tablet as directed for optimal results.
Clopidogrel takes effect within two hours. Follow your doctor's instructions regarding the duration of treatment, which may range from weeks or months to a lifetime.
